Bmc Biotechnology(中文译名:《Bmc生物技术》),ISSN:1472-6750,EISSN:1472-6750,是BioMed Central出版的国际性学术期刊,创刊于2001年,以Monthly形式稳定发行,2026年总发文量约150篇。该刊采用OA开放访问,学科归属为工程技术 - 生物工程与应用微生物。该刊是生物、生物工程与应用微生物领域的国际权威刊物,已被SCI(科学引文索引)、SCIE(科学引文索引扩展版)、EI(工程索引)等国际主流学术数据库收录。2026年期刊影响因子达4.8,2025年期刊CiteScore为5,2025年期刊自引率约2.1%,在中科院期刊分区体系中位列生物学大类2区,在所属学科领域具备高学术影响力与国际认可度。Bmc Biotechnology长期聚焦生物、生物工程与应用微生物及相关产业的技术应用前沿,平均审稿周期约2月,审稿流程高效稳定。在稿件录用评判中,该刊将创新性与前沿性作为核心遴选标准,重点收录能够对生物、生物工程与应用微生物领域的落地与发展产生实质性推动价值的研究成果。

从全球发文格局来看,CHINA MAINLANDUSA、GERMANY (FED REP GER)、Australia、Brazil、England、Italy等为核心发文国家与地区;CHINESE ACADEMY OF SCIENCESUNIVERSITY OF CALIFORNIA SYSTEM、CHINESE ACADEMY OF AGRICULTURAL SCIENCES、NORTHWEST A&F UNIVERSITY - CHINA、JILIN AGRICULTURAL UNIVERSITY、UNIVERSIDADE DE SAO PAULO、UNIVERSITY OF TEHRAN等高校与科研机构是期刊的主要发文单位。

名词解释:

影响因子(Impact Factor, IF):指该期刊前两年发表的文章,在第三年的平均被引用次数。它反映了期刊的近期平均影响力和热度。

中科院分区:中科院分区表是国内主流的学术期刊分级评价工具,核心意义是建立跨学科可比的统一评价标尺,为职称评审、学位授予、科研立项等科研管理工作提供标准化量化依据,同时帮助科研人员筛选优质期刊、规避学术风险,适配国内本土化的科研评价需求。
